new EPS ?

my power assist stop working and dealer says i have a bad EPS. got code B1342-FF. i know the series 1 had this problem, any one with series 11 had this happen.

LPCOKIE
1. You already have the modified "Short Power Cord" when you car was made there are no other updated parts, has the dealer looked at it?, perhaps coolant overflow has got into wiring connections, a common problem with S1 without modded short power cord?.
2. Yes, the Steering Racks are the same as S1.
3. Yes, the PS ECU is S2 Specific and I know of no problems with them.

Warranty, I would be approaching MNAO politely and asking for assistance (goodwill)...they may pay some of the costs...after all it is your mileage which has finished your B2B warranty protection.

I would STILL be getting them to check the "Short Power Cord", why?, well there is a possibility that Coolant overflow has done its usual job, as there has been NO change in ALL Series RX-8's if coolant overflows it runs all over these steering wire POWER cables.

continuing tail

dealer said EPS was bad, ordered EPS. they asked to clean wiring harness. put new EPS in and steering rack is now bad., they order new one, they asked to clean harness. they do clean after gentle pushing. get new rack and put back in old EPS and it works. put old rack back in and old rack works, so now they are charging me $300 for labor. car is out of warranty. they agree it might be wiring harness but asked me to wait and use car for awhile. now mazda rep agreed to pay for new rack so i have a history . i got a new six for 10 days . over all i am not unhappy and if the EPS and rack do go in future perhaps i will get a break.

Never had a problem with my 09's steering.
That short drain tube from the overflow tank is still there from mAzda. MaKe it longer
Once you start having problems --getting rid of that short wire connector seems to be the fix--was on my S1
